Phased Development. Reece agrees that future development of the Subject Property shall be in two (2) phases, as follows: 5.1 Phase I. Reece agrees to promptly commence, . and fully complete within six (6) months, the following development requirements in substantial 3 0"11 :OM r- tDm o oz ~c:: :! o ~N tJlO ~o WN IJ) U1 o "Ow DCD tilO m ~ "oJ ~ ~ ., . I ' I j FILE NUM 2002940345 OR BOOK 04522 PAGE 1820 conformance with the conceptual phase I Site Plan, which is attached hereto as Exhibit "B," and fully incorporated herein by this reference ("Phase I Plan"): A. Reece shall delineate and stabilize a grass parking area for vehicles on the Subject Property which shall be located generally east of the eastern-most existing automotive garage building and northeast of the intersection of Nursery Road and Ridge Road. Reece shall create and maintain a "no parking" zone on the Subject Property which shall be approximately twenty (20) feet wide by two- hundred seventy (270) feet long and generally located adjacent to Nursery Road and depicted on the Phase II Plan described below. The zone shall be posted and enforced as a "tow-away zone" in accordance with Section 715.07, Florida Statutes. The zone shall also be kept at all time free of debris and obstructions of any kind. C. Reece shall construct a six (6) foot high masonry wall, with a twenty-five (25) foot wide vegetative buffer, along the entire north and east boundaries of the Subject Property that abut a residential area. Said wall shall be constructed of material and designed in a manner deemed acceptable to 'the City. The location of said wall and buffer is generally depicted on the Phase I Plan. Reece shall re-stripe the parking spaces directly in front of the existing eastern-most automotive garage building along Nursery Road to a width of ten (10) feet each, 5.2 Phase II. Reece agrees to fully complete the following development requirements in substantial conformance with the conceptual Phase II Site Plan which is attached hereto as Exhibit "C," and fully incorporated herein by this reference ("Phase II Plan"). A. Prior to final site plan approval for Phase II development, Reece shall have prepared a written traffic study and report ("Traffic Report") to address the development under the Phase II Plan. The Traffic Report shall be conducted by a traffic engineer and using a methodology deemed acceptable to the City. The Traffic Report shall be at Reece's expense. The Traffic Report shall be subject to review and recommendation by the City's Vaffic consultant. Reece agrees to reimburse the City for the actual cost of the City's consultant's fees for providing said review and recommendation. The final site plan for the Phase II development shall implement the recommendations accepted by the City to the maximum extent feasible. The parties agree to coordinate the Traffic Report with the Florida Department of Transportation. B. Reece shall construct the proposed Phase II buildings which are depicted on the Phase II Plan. C. Unless sooner required by law, the Phase II development shall bring all the parking areas on the Subject Property into conformance with all applicable handicapped accessibility regulations. D. Illumination levels from the Subject Property shall not produce off-site illumination in residential areas nor off-site illumination in excess of 0.5 foot candles in commercial/industrial areas. Flickering or intrinsically bright sources of illumination shall be controlled so as not to be a nuisance to surrounding areas. 6. Special Property Restrictions. Phase II may be developed in phases. 6.2 On the eastern-most four hundred (400) feet of the Subject Property, auto repair shops, automotive tire shops, mechanic shops, auto body shops, auto paint shops, sheet metal shops, fabrication shops, industrial uses, and uses which generate obnoxious odors and excessive noise shall be strictly prohibited. 6.3. Businesses operating on the eastern-most four hundred (400) feet of the Subject Property shall limit their hours of operation between 6:00 a.m. and 9:00 p.m. 6.4 To the extent that City of Winter Springs' water and sewer service is readily available to the Subject Project, as determined by the City, Reece shall utilize said services. Reece shall be responsible for all fees, connection charges, impact fees, and other fees required to be paid to obtain said services. 6.5 Reece shall fully cooperate with the City in the City's attempt to acquire additional right-of-way in order to widen Nursery Road to a standard road width at and near the intersection of U.S. Highway 17-92. 7. . The parties agree that in the event that the failure by either party to accomplish any action required hereunder within a specified time period ("Time Period") constitutes a default under the terms of this Development Agreement and, if any such failure is due to any unforeseeable or unpredictable event or condition beyond the control of such party, including, but not limited to, acts of God, acts of government authority (other than the City's own acts), acts of public enemy or war, riots, civil disturbances, power failure, shortages of labor or materials, injunction or other court proceedings beyond the control of such party, or severe adverse weather conditions ("Uncontrollable Event"), then notwithstanding any provision of this Development Agreement to the contrary, that failure shall not constitute a default under this Development Agreement and any Time Period proscribed hereunder shall be extended by the amount of time that such party was unable to perform solely due to the Uncontrollable Event. 27.
